Output 626ee614522aef2bf1d64d20e65abf050e39b73676a51ff0dbe8c80c67617a0d:0

value
709749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5bc7a1127f9bd677f5bd114a3ecb532f7ac9ea9 OP_EQUAL
address
3NdkT59Jx3LzwMiq92whMhBEYVYaULUEXS
transaction
626ee614522aef2bf1d64d20e65abf050e39b73676a51ff0dbe8c80c67617a0d
spent
true